Skip to content

Navigation Menu

Sign in
Appearance settings

Search code, repositories, users, issues, pull requests...

Provide feedback

We read every piece of feedback, and take your input very seriously.

Saved searches

Use saved searches to filter your results more quickly

Appearance settings

Commit 9c10246

Browse filesBrowse files
author
Yui T
committed
Rename parameterName to name
1 parent bcf84f4 commit 9c10246
Copy full SHA for 9c10246

14 files changed

+17-17Lines changed: 17 additions & 17 deletions
Expand file treeCollapse file tree
Open diff view settings
Collapse file

‎src/compiler/parser.ts‎

Copy file name to clipboardExpand all lines: src/compiler/parser.ts
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-6682,7 +6682,7 @@ namespace ts {
66826682
result.preParameterName = preName;
66836683
result.typeExpression = typeExpression;
66846684
result.postParameterName = postName;
6685-
result.parameterName = postName || preName;
6685+
result.name = postName || preName;
66866686
result.isBracketed = isBracketed;
66876687
return finishNode(result);
66886688
}
Collapse file

‎src/compiler/types.ts‎

Copy file name to clipboardExpand all lines: src/compiler/types.ts
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-2163,7 +2163,7 @@ namespace ts {
21632163
/** the parameter name, if provided *after* the type (JSDoc-standard) */
21642164
postParameterName?: Identifier;
21652165
/** the parameter name, regardless of the location it was provided */
2166-
parameterName: Identifier;
2166+
name: Identifier;
21672167
isBracketed: boolean;
21682168
}
21692169

Collapse file

‎src/compiler/utilities.ts‎

Copy file name to clipboardExpand all lines: src/compiler/utilities.ts
+2-2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1635,7 +1635,7 @@ namespace ts {
16351635
}
16361636
else if (param.name.kind === SyntaxKind.Identifier) {
16371637
const name = (param.name as Identifier).text;
1638-
return filter(tags, tag => tag.kind === SyntaxKind.JSDocParameterTag && tag.parameterName.text === name);
1638+
return filter(tags, tag => tag.kind === SyntaxKind.JSDocParameterTag && tag.name.text === name);
16391639
}
16401640
else {
16411641
// TODO: it's a destructured parameter, so it should look up an "object type" series of multiple lines
@@ -1646,7 +1646,7 @@ namespace ts {
16461646

16471647
/** Does the opposite of `getJSDocParameterTags`: given a JSDoc parameter, finds the parameter corresponding to it. */
16481648
export function getParameterFromJSDoc(node: JSDocParameterTag): ParameterDeclaration | undefined {
1649-
const name = node.parameterName.text;
1649+
const name = node.name.text;
16501650
const grandParent = node.parent!.parent!;
16511651
Debug.assert(node.parent!.kind === SyntaxKind.JSDocComment);
16521652
if (!isFunctionLike(grandParent)) {
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.argSynonymForParamTag.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.argSynonymForParamTag.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 27,
3535
"text": "name1"
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 22,
4040
"end": 27,
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.argumentSynonymForParamTag.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.argumentSynonymForParamTag.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 32,
3535
"text": "name1"
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 27,
4040
"end": 32,
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.oneParamTag.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.oneParamTag.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 29,
3535
"text": "name1"
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 24,
4040
"end": 29,
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Tag1.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Tag1.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 29,
3535
"text": "name1"
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 24,
4040
"end": 29,
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TagBracketedName1.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TagBracketedName1.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 30,
3535
"text": "name1"
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 25,
4040
"end": 30,
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TagBracketedName2.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TagBracketedName2.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 31,
3535
"text": "name1"
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 26,
4040
"end": 31,
Collapse file

‎t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TagNameThenType1.json‎

Copy file name to clipboardExpand all lines: tests/baselines/reference/JSDocParsing/DocComments.parsesCorrectly.paramTagNameThenType1.json
+1-1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-34,7 +34,7 @@
3434
"end": 28
3535
}
3636
},
37-
"parameterName": {
37+
"name": {
3838
"kind": "Identifier",
3939
"pos": 15,
4040
"end": 20,

0 commit comments

Comments
0 (0)
Morty Proxy This is a proxified and sanitized view of the page, visit original site.